The Ever-Evolving Threat Landscape
The nature of threats is constantly changing. From lone actors to organized groups, the motivations and methods of attack are diverse. The memorial service, designated as a Special Event Assessment Rating (SEAR) Level 1 event, highlights the critical need for meticulous planning and resource allocation. SEAR 1 events, a designation typically reserved for events like the Super Bowl, are subject to the highest level of security scrutiny.
Balancing Security with Public Access
One of the biggest challenges is balancing robust security measures with the need to maintain public access and minimize disruption. Overly restrictive measures can alienate the public and create negative perceptions. Effective security planning involves a layered approach, combining visible security measures with less visible intelligence gathering and risk assessment.

Technological Advancements in Event Security
Technology is playing an increasingly important role in enhancing event security. From advanced surveillance systems to biometric identification, new tools are being developed to improve threat detection and response capabilities.
AI-Powered Surveillance and Threat Detection
Artificial intelligence (AI) is transforming surveillance systems, enabling them to automatically detect suspicious behavior and identify potential threats. AI-powered cameras can analyze video footage in real-time, flagging anomalies and alerting security personnel. Facial recognition technology can be used to identify individuals on watchlists, while audio analysis can detect sounds of distress or potential threats.
For instance, many modern stadiums now utilize AI to monitor crowds, detect unusual movements, and even identify individuals exhibiting signs of distress or aggression. This allows security personnel to intervene proactively and prevent potential incidents. Drone Technology: A Double-Edged Sword
Drones are being used for both security and surveillance purposes. They can provide aerial views of large events, allowing security personnel to monitor crowds and identify potential threats from a safe distance. However, drones can also be used to carry out attacks, making it crucial to implement countermeasures such as drone detection and jamming systems.
Pro Tip: Implementing a “no-fly zone” around high-profile events is becoming standard practice to mitigate the risk of drone-related threats. This requires coordination between local authorities, event organizers, and aviation agencies.
The Human Element: Training and Collaboration
Despite the advancements in technology, the human element remains critical to effective event security. Well-trained security personnel are essential for interpreting data from surveillance systems, responding to incidents, and providing a visible deterrent to potential attackers.
Interagency Collaboration: A Key to Success
Effective event security requires close collaboration between federal, state, and local law enforcement agencies, as well as private security firms. Sharing intelligence, coordinating resources, and conducting joint training exercises are essential for ensuring a seamless and coordinated response to potential threats. FAQ: High-Profile Event Security
- What is a SEAR 1 event?
- A Special Event Assessment Rating (SEAR) Level 1 event is an event of national significance that requires the highest level of security coordination and resources from the federal government.
- Who is responsible for security at high-profile events?
- Security is typically a collaborative effort involving federal, state, and local law enforcement agencies, as well as private security firms.
